Where You'll Work

CHI Health Good Samaritan is a 236-bed, Level II Trauma Center and regional referral hub serving central and western Nebraska. As a tertiary care facility, Good Samaritan offers a broad range of specialty services and a highly collaborative medical staff dedicated to delivering exceptional patient-centered care. The hospital features a 24-bed open ICU with intensivist support, a strong hospitalist program and engaged subspecialists across cardiology, thoracic and vascular surgery, orthopedics, neurosurgery, and women’s services. Hospital-based medical transport services at Good Samaritan include AirCare–the state’s longest operating air medical provider, as well as ground 911 and long-distance ambulance services. Physicians benefit from advanced surgical capabilities, interventional cardiology, comprehensive diagnostic and imaging services, and a team-based culture that promotes clinical excellence and collegiality.

Through its academic partnerships with Creighton University School of Medicine and the University of Nebraska Medical Center , providers have opportunities to engage in medical education and teaching. In addition, the upcoming UNMC Rural Health Education Building on the campus of University of Nebraska at Kearney further strengthens Kearney’s role as a growing hub for rural medical education and training — offering physicians meaningful academic involvement while practicing in a community-based setting.

Good Samaritan continues to invest in technology, service line growth, and provider engagement — creating an environment where physicians can practice at the top of their license while enjoying long-term professional satisfaction.
